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team arrives at your home, assesses the damage, and sets up containment areas to prevent further water damage. We use specialized equipment to extract excess water and prevent secondary damage.
Step 2: Drying and Moisture Reading
We use specialized equipment to measure moisture levels in your laminate floors and surrounding areas. This helps us find out the extent of the damage and develop a customized drying plan.
Step 3: Drying and Cleanup
Our technicians use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ry your laminate floors and surrounding areas. We also clean and disinfect the affected areas to prevent mold and bacterial growth.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Once the drying process is complete, we conduct a final inspection to ensure your laminate floors are dry and free of damage. We make any necessary touch-ups to ensure a seamless finish.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Water damage is confined to a single area. | Yes | No | You can likely handle the cleanup and drying without professional help. |
| Water damage has spread to multiple areas. | No | Yes | Our team can assess and contain the damage to prevent further problems. |
| You’re unsure about the cause of the water damage. | No | Yes | Our team can investigate and provide a solution to prevent future issues. |
| You notice mold or mildew growth. | No | Yes | Our team can safely remove and remediate mold and mildew growth to prevent health risks. |
| Water damage is severe or extensive. | No | Yes | Our team can handle large-scale water damage restoration, ensuring your home is safe and dry. |

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Hartwell, GA
The cost of laminate floor water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our estimates are based on a thorough on-site assessment, and we provide free estimates for all our services. Here are some estimated costs for common scenarios: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Containment | $100-$500 | Size and severity of the damage, complexity of the job |
| Drying and Cleanup | $500-$2,500 | Size and severity of the damage, number of affected areas |
| Mold and Mildew Remediation | $500-$2,000 | Size and severity of the mold growth, number of affected areas |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$100-$500 | Size and severity of the damage, number of affected areas |
Exact pricing depends on the specific circumstances of your water damage. We offer free estimates and will work with you to provide a solution that fits your budget and needs.
